API SAFETY TESTING: ESSENTIAL TACTICS FOR SAFEGUARDING YOUR DIGITAL PROPERTY

API Safety Testing: Essential Tactics for safeguarding Your Digital Property

API Safety Testing: Essential Tactics for safeguarding Your Digital Property

Blog Article

In now’s digital landscape, APIs (Application Programming Interfaces) play an important position in enabling conversation in between different software purposes. On the other hand, Together with the escalating reliance on APIs comes the heightened hazard of protection vulnerabilities. This is where API security tests will become crucial. In this article, We're going to examine the significance of API security tests and supply important strategies to guard your digital belongings.

Knowledge API Safety Testing
API stability screening is the process of analyzing the safety of APIs to recognize vulnerabilities that may be exploited by destructive actors. This sort of testing is critical mainly because APIs generally function gateways to delicate details and functionalities. By employing robust API stability tests, businesses can safeguard their digital property and sustain user rely on.

Why API Safety Testing is Important
The rise of cyber threats has built API protection testing a requirement. APIs are frequently targeted because of their accessibility and the valuable knowledge they cope with. A successful assault on an API can cause data breaches, unauthorized entry, and substantial economical losses. For that reason, organizations ought to prioritize API safety tests to mitigate these risks and make sure the integrity of their units.

Vital Approaches for Effective API Protection Testing
one. Conduct Common Safety Assessments
Amongst the best procedures for API safety tests is always to conduct standard security assessments. This includes evaluating the API’s architecture, authentication mechanisms, and knowledge managing processes. By accomplishing these assessments regularly, corporations can recognize vulnerabilities right before they are often exploited.

two. Apply Authentication and Authorization Controls
Solid authentication and authorization controls are important factors of API security screening. Make sure that your APIs call for robust authentication approaches, such as OAuth or API keys, to confirm person identities. In addition, put into practice function-dependent access controls to limit usage of delicate information and functionalities dependant on person roles.

3. Use Automated Screening Tools
Automated tests tools can drastically enhance the effectiveness of API stability testing. These equipment can quickly recognize popular vulnerabilities, like SQL injection and cross-web-site scripting (XSS). By integrating automated screening into your progress pipeline, you are able to be sure that security is actually a continual concentrate all through the API lifecycle.

four. Keep track of API Targeted traffic
Checking API visitors is an additional critical technique for powerful API stability testing. By analyzing website traffic patterns, companies can detect strange things to do that could reveal a stability breach. Implementing logging and monitoring remedies will let you respond swiftly to probable threats and maintain the security of the APIs.

five. Teach Your Improvement Crew
A very well-educated improvement crew is important for thriving API security testing. Supply education on protected coding practices and the significance of API security. By fostering a culture of safety consciousness, you may empower your team to construct more secure APIs from click here the bottom up.

six. Accomplish Penetration Testing
Penetration testing is actually a proactive method of API protection tests. By simulating serious-globe attacks, companies can discover vulnerabilities That will not be clear through normal assessments. Participating third-social gathering stability industry experts for penetration testing can offer an unbiased evaluation of one's API’s safety posture.

Summary
In summary, API protection tests is A necessary observe for protecting your digital assets in an more and more interconnected entire world. By applying the tactics outlined on this page, corporations can significantly reduce the risk of API vulnerabilities and improve their All round safety posture. Typical assessments, sturdy authentication controls, automatic screening instruments, website traffic checking, workforce instruction, and penetration tests are all significant factors of an extensive API stability tests system. Prioritizing these practices will not only safeguard your APIs but also build trust together with your customers, ensuring the lengthy-term achievement of your digital initiatives. Remember, from the realm of cybersecurity, proactive steps are normally more practical than reactive kinds

Report this page